I've implemented this rev="canonical" idea on
  http://free.naplesplus.us in the hopes that it catches on
  further. It wasn't hard to put together. I followed the style
  used on php.net like so:
  http://free.naplesplus.us/articles/view.php/50574/colcourt is
  the original and in the header, I have: <link rev="canonical"
  rel="self alternate shorter shorturl shortlink"
  href="http://free.naplesplus.us/go.php/colcourt" /> which is the
  form used on php.net, which I happen to like, as it takes into
  account not only the rev=canonical, but ALSO the rel= self, or
  alternate or shorter or shorturl or shortlink ideas, which are
  ALSO excellent notions. If I wanted to go further, I will
  probably do a mod-rewrite to make the go.php into go But I
  figured since I had this GREAT nick-name system already in place
  that I was hardly taking any advantage of on my CMS (YACS - a
  little known system out of france), I might as well use it. It's
  not MUCH shorter (maybe 5-10 characters shorter at best - and
  some of them end up being LONGER) - but I figure that it's a
  beginning of a great idea! Ken Udut of Naples Florida
